Shopping Under One Roof
Large department stores transformed retail by bringing clothing, furniture, housewares, cosmetics and other goods together in one building. Instead of visiting many small specialty shops, customers could browse an enormous selection in a single trip.
More Than a Store
Department stores became social destinations. Restaurants, holiday displays, elaborate windows and special events made shopping an experience as much as a transaction.
The Retail Revolution Continues
Department stores helped create modern consumer culture, but later faced competition from shopping malls, discount chains and online retailers. Their rise and decline offer a useful lesson in how technology and changing habits continually reshape business.
